Earlier we argued that a minimizing subtree always exists because there are solely a finite variety of subtrees. We can show that the smallest minimizing subtree all the time exists. This is not trivial to show as a result of one tree smaller than another Software engineering means the previous is embedded in the latter. Also, observe that though we have 21 dimensions, many of these usually are not utilized by the classification tree.
Focaltest: A Constraint Programming Method For Property-based Testing
- In the end, each leaf node is assigned with a class and a check level is assigned with the class of the leaf node it lands in.
- The idea of classifying by averaging over the results from a giant quantity of bootstrap samples generalizes simply to all kinds of classifiers beyond classification bushes.
- In the instance below, we’d need to make a split utilizing the dotted diagonal line which separates the two classes well.
- All individuals were divided into 28 subgroups from root node to leaf nodes via completely different branches.
- Typically, in this methodology the variety of “weak” timber generated might vary from a quantity of hundred to several thousand relying on the size and problem of the training set.
- I am actually joyful to introduce the classification tree based testing methodology which was used by our team.
It constructs a lot of trees with bootstrap samples from a dataset. In a decision tree, all paths from the basis node to the leaf node proceed by the use of conjunction, or AND. IBM SPSS Decision Trees options concept classification tree visual classification and choice timber to help you present categorical outcomes and more clearly explain analysis to non-technical audiences.
Visualizing The Training Set End Result:
Also, the outcome presented was obtained utilizing pruning and cross-validation. However, graphical procedures can be developed to assist simplify interpretation even for advanced timber. In choice tree classification, we classify a new instance by submitting it to a series of tests that determine the example’s class label. These checks are organized in a hierarchical construction referred to as a call tree. Classification timber can deal with response variables with more than two classes.
1 Beginner Projects To Check Out Determination Bushes
The first one we wish to unleash is the cp parameter, that is the metric that stops splits that aren’t deemed important sufficient. The different one we wish to open up is minsplit which governs what quantity of passengers should sit in a bucket before even on the lookout for a break up. For extra data on IBM’s information mining instruments and solutions, sign up for an IBMid and create an IBM Cloud account right now.
All fitting procedures adapt to the data available in order that even if the outcomes are applied to a brand new sample from the same inhabitants, match high quality will likely decline. The resubstitution error rate \(R(T)\) becomes monotonically bigger when the tree shrinks. Next, we will denote the prior chance of sophistication j by \(\pi_j\) .
Although the prior probabilities used had been all one third, as a outcome of random sampling is used, there isn’t a assure that in the true information set the numbers of factors for the three courses are similar. Each of the seven lights has likelihood zero.1 of being within the mistaken state independently. In the training knowledge set 200 samples are generated in accordance with the required distribution. Classification trees readily lend themselves to being displayed graphically, helping to make them simpler to interpret than they’d be if only a strict numerical interpretation were possible.
Schierz employed a C4.5 implementation of classification tree algorithm and achieved good performance in digital screening of bioassay data at PubChem database, the place there’s imbalance between lively and inactive compounds [51]. Kirchner et al. demonstrated that using a RF-based method, it’s feasible to achieve real-time classification of fractional mass in mass spectrometry experiments [52]. Similarly, RF-based approaches additionally demonstrated its power in pc aided diagnosis of SPECT pictures [53] and in gene network [54]and pathway evaluation [25]. In summary, with forecasting accuracy as a criterion, bagging is in precept an improvement over determination trees.
Risk assessment, determination analysis, and drawback resolution can all profit from them. Draw, Creately, SmartDraw, and Lucidchart are a quantity of of the well-known programs. There are some ways to sort out this downside via hyperparameter tuning.
Impurity is the degree of randomness; it tells how random our data is. Apure sub-splitmeans that either you have to be getting “yes”, or you have to be getting “no”. Decision timber are delicate to outliers, and excessive values can affect their construction. Preprocessing or sturdy methods could additionally be wanted to deal with outliers effectively. Decision bushes are susceptible to overfitting when they capture noise in the information.
This assumes that every determination can be represented as a binary alternative. The objective of machine studying is to decrease uncertainty or issues from the dataset and for this, we use decision timber. The two commonly used VI measures are Gini importance index and permutation importance index [33].
But as an exploratory method, or as a method of final resort when traditional methods fail, classification bushes are, in the opinion of many researchers, unsurpassed. Decision trees based on these algorithms could be constructed utilizing data mining software that’s included in widely available statistical software program packages. For example, there’s one decision tree dialogue field in SAS Enterprise Miner[13]which incorporates all four algorithms; the dialogue field requires the consumer to specify a quantity of parameters of the desired model. Decision trees can be illustrated as segmented area, as shown in Figure 2.
In practice, characteristic independence may not hold, but determination trees can nonetheless perform properly if features are correlated. Lunetta et al. in contrast the performance of random forest towards Fisher’s exact take a look at in screening of SNPs in GWAS utilizing 16 simulated illness models [55]. They concluded that random forest achieved comparable power with Fisher’s actual check when there is no interplay amongst SNPs and outformed Fisher’s exact take a look at when interplay existed.
If the coin falls via the slot it’s classified as a dime, otherwise it continues down the track to where a slot the diameter of a penny is reduce. If the coin falls by way of the slot it’s categorised as a penny, in any other case it continues down the observe to the place a slot the diameter of a nickel is minimize, and so on. The decision course of utilized by your classification tree offers an efficient method for sorting a pile of coins, and more typically, can be utilized to all kinds of classification issues. Decision tree studying is a supervised studying approach used in statistics, knowledge mining and machine learning.
When constructing the model one must first identify crucial enter variables, and then split records on the root node and at subsequent internal nodes into two or more classes or ‘bins’ primarily based on the status of those variables. [3]This splitting procedure continues until pre-determined homogeneity or stopping criteria are met. In most cases, not all potential input variables might be used to construct the decision tree mannequin and in some instances a specific enter variable could also be used multiple times at different levels of the decision tree. Although a forest typically considerably improves the classification accuracy, it is often tougher to interpret many trees in the forest than a single tree. To handle this problem, Zhang and Wang [39] launched a way to search out the smallest forest in order to steadiness the professionals and cons between a random forest and a single tree.
A. The finest algorithm for choice timber depends on the precise drawback and dataset. Popular choice tree algorithms include ID3, C4.5, CART, and Random Forest. Random Forest is taken into account one of the best algorithms because it combines multiple decision timber to enhance accuracy and reduce overfitting. Decision bushes are a well-liked machine studying algorithm that can be used for each regression and classification tasks. They are straightforward to know, interpret, and implement, making them an ideal alternative for novices within the field of machine studying. Tree based mostly approaches have additionally been applied to other sort of bioinformatics problems.
Transform Your Business With AI Software Development Solutions https://www.globalcloudteam.com/ — be successful, be the first!